Really not loving Pop's hand on the team this year. There was a stretch in the game where the Spurs came back due to Minny not being able to execute on offense without turning the ball over. The Spurs weren't scoring well either, but the Wolves had gone like 10 possessions it felt like without scoring. The Spurs score like eight straight points, then Minny scores on a long-two and Pop calls a TO.
Who really needed the break there? The Wolves. The Spurs were chaotic, but that was working for them on the whole. Thibs settled his team down during the TO, and they pushed the lead back up to like six or eight. Stopping that sequence was just poor coaching in my mind. It completely bailed out Thibs, who was running out of TOs and losing control of his club. He gets it in his head that he's going to call a TO, and even if the Spurs get on a run, he stops it as soon as the other team scores.
